Donald Trump Board of Peace official fund empty, separate account received donations
Key Points:
- The World Bank fund for Donald Trump’s Board of Peace has received no funding despite $17 billion pledged by the US and other leaders, with zero dollars deposited into the World Bank account, according to sources cited by the Financial Times.
- Donations have been made directly to the Board of Peace’s JPMorgan account, which is not required to report financials to contributors or board members, unlike the World Bank.
- Morocco contributed approximately $20 million to support Gaza’s postwar governance and salaries, while the UAE’s $100 million for training a new Gaza police force remains frozen and unused.
- The US State Department has pledged to reallocate $1.2 billion of aid for board-related projects but has not spent the funds or transferred money to the Board of Peace, citing lack of systems to manage US funds.
- The Board of Peace has not yet started operations or reconstruction work in Gaza due to Hamas not being disarmed and the absence of necessary funding and systems to implement the plan on the ground.
